What are the nutritional values of Kid's Hot Dog?

A single serving of Kid's Hot Dog contains 11g of fat, 24g of carbohydrates, and 9g of protein. It also contains 670mg of sodium and 1g of dietary fiber. While Kid's Hot Dog provides a decent amount of protein, it also contains a significant amount of sodium and fat. If you're concerned about the nutritional value of your child's meals, you may want to consider alternative protein sources such as chicken or fish. What is the sodium content of Kid's Hot Dog?

A single serving of Kid's Hot Dog contains 670mg of sodium, which makes up 29% of the daily value of sodium based on a 2,000 calorie diet. Excess sodium intake is associated with high blood pressure and other health concerns, so it's important to monitor your child's sodium intake and balance high-sodium foods with low-sodium options such as fresh fruits and vegetables. 5. How can I make Kid's Hot Dog healthier?

You can make Kid's Hot Dog healthier by choosing a low-fat or low-sodium hot dog, using a whole-grain or wheat bun, and adding fresh vegetables such as lettuce, tomato, or cucumber instead of high-calorie condiments. Additionally, grilling or baking the hot dog instead of frying can also reduce the calorie and fat content.
